Healthcare Costs in Johnson Creek
Access to quality healthcare is crucial for residents. Understanding healthcare costs can help you plan your expenses better.
Insurance Premiums
- Types of Insurance: Most residents opt for employer-sponsored health insurance, which can lower costs. Individual plans may be more expensive.
- Average Monthly Premiums: Monthly premiums can range from $300 to $600, depending on coverage levels and deductibles.
Out-of-Pocket Expenses
- Co-pays and Deductibles: Many services, such as doctor visits and specialist consultations, have co-pays ranging from $20 to $50. Deductibles can vary widely based on your plan.
- Prescription Medications: Costs for medications can add up, especially for chronic conditions. Generic options are often more affordable.
Local Healthcare Services
- Clinics and Hospitals: Johnson Creek has several clinics and a nearby hospital offering various services. Check if they accept your insurance to avoid unexpected costs.
- Preventive Care: Many insurance plans cover preventive services at no cost, which can save money in the long run.
Quick Tips
- Review insurance options: Explore different plans during open enrollment to find the best fit.
- Utilize preventive services: Take advantage of no-cost health screenings and vaccinations.
- Consider local pharmacies: Shop around for prescription medications, as prices can vary.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What are the average healthcare costs in Johnson Creek?
Residents typically face healthcare costs of around $5,000 annually, including premiums, co-pays, and out-of-pocket expenses.
2. Are there affordable healthcare options in Johnson Creek?
Yes, many residents find affordable care through local clinics or community health programs. Researching options can yield significant savings.
3. How do I find a doctor in Johnson Creek?
Use your insurance provider's directory to find in-network doctors, or check local listings for recommendations.
4. Do I need to travel for specialized care?
While Johnson Creek offers many services, some specialized treatments may require travel to larger cities nearby for comprehensive care.
5. What should I know about emergency services?
In emergencies, be aware of which hospitals are in-network to minimize costs. Always carry your insurance card for reference.
